Output 03409f67624a77fd68e5d04bede8e03935bd2d59bd299c40418fed13bbeb636f:0

value
82138264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e05397997dce8d8ecc31f41abd6549b148d46a OP_EQUAL
address
3BtZfKNjQr2upCKMiY81d5y5kJyYCo9GTn
transaction
03409f67624a77fd68e5d04bede8e03935bd2d59bd299c40418fed13bbeb636f
confirmations
398472
spent
true